My Spain adventure started in Malaga, where I met Ralph and we rented a little car.
I marked the places with red arrows.
We drove along the coast and had an ice cream and look around in Benalmadena Puerto where many yachts are ankered.
A bit further up north we looked at the Stupa Buddist Temple, and the view from there was breathtaking.
We stopped by a Butterfly house with amazing beautiful butterflies.
The next day we visited Ronda, a bigger more touristy town.
Another day we were visiting friends and having a party. More of the party here.
We drove amazing very winding mountain roads and visitied typical Spanish villages and a cork forest.
On my last day we all helped with the grape harvest.
One of Ralph’s friends has a vineyard and the grapes were ripe. It was so much fun! More here.
